People rushed to the comments to share their success after trying it out and offer more tips on how to save money this way. One user suggested typing seasons like Summer, Spring, Christmas, etc., with a number. A second person suggested checking the brand's Instagram page to see if they had collaborated with any influencers in the past while, then using the influencer's first name with a number on the end. Another joked: "I once guessed a coupon code and the company emailed me asking how I got a hold of that coupon lol." Meanwhile, a user who had previously worked in customer service said different variations of "sorry" can often help take some money off the order. Muller told Newsweek that she got the idea after she happened to guess a coupon code one day while shopping, and was surprised that it worked.
